Buying Guide for Rotary Beacon Lights for Your Model Railroad Buildings
Scale Compatibility Considerations
Choosing beacon lights that match your modeling scale is crucial for achieving realistic results. HO scale (1:87) modelers have the most options, with products specifically designed for this scale like the Evemodel signals. N scale (1:160) modelers need to be more selective, often adapting automotive-style beacons or using smaller detail parts. O scale (1:48) modelers can use larger automotive beacons without scale issues. Always measure your intended installation location and compare against product dimensions before purchasing.
When adapting automotive-style beacons for building use, consider viewing distance and placement. Slightly oversized beacons work fine for background buildings where viewers won’t notice minor scale discrepancies. However, foreground structures and highly visible buildings deserve more attention to exact scale proportions. Some modelers intentionally use slightly undersized beacons to maintain prototypical appearance, as miniature lights often appear larger than their prototype counterparts.
LED vs Incandescent Technology
Modern LED technology has largely replaced incandescent bulbs for model railroad beacon applications. LEDs offer numerous advantages including lower power consumption, cooler operation, longer lifespan, and resistance to vibration. The 20mA current draw of typical LEDs allows multiple units to operate from a single power source without overloading your system. LEDs also maintain consistent brightness throughout their lifespan, unlike incandescent bulbs which gradually dim.
However, some modelers prefer the warmer, more diffuse light quality of incandescent bulbs. The filament appearance can be more convincing for certain era-specific applications, particularly pre-1970s scenes. If you prefer incandescent lighting, look for beacon housings that can accommodate bulb replacement rather than sealed LED units. Some specialty suppliers still offer incandescent beacon kits for prototype modelers seeking ultimate authenticity.
Understanding Voltage and Power Requirements
Most model railroad beacon lights operate on 12V DC, which matches common accessory bus systems. Many automotive-style beacons accept 12-24V universal input, providing flexibility for different power sources. Always verify voltage compatibility before connecting beacons to your layout power supply. Connecting a 12V-only beacon to 24V will damage it, while a 24V beacon might not function properly on 12V.
Current draw is another important consideration, especially when planning multiple beacon installations. Typical LED beacons draw 20-50mA per unit, allowing many beacons to operate from a single 1A accessory output. However, brighter beacons with more LEDs may draw considerably more current. Calculate your total load and ensure your power supply can handle the combined demand. Consider using separate circuits for beacons and other accessories to prevent interference issues.
DCC Decoder Integration Options
Integrating beacon lights with DCC systems opens up automated operation possibilities. Function outputs from locomotive decoders or stationary decoders can control beacon operation, allowing automated activation based on train location or time of day. Most DCC decoders provide 100mA per function output, sufficient for single LED beacons. For brighter beacons or multiple units, use a decoder with higher current capacity or external function amplifiers.
CV programming allows customization of beacon effects when using DCC control. Function mapping controls which buttons activate beacons, while lighting effect CVs can create flashing patterns. Some advanced decoders even include specific beacon simulation effects. Consult your decoder manual for available lighting effects and programming options. Decoder-equipped beacons can be synchronized with train movements or automated through layout control software for sophisticated operation sequences.
Installation Difficulty Levels
Beacon installation difficulty varies considerably between products. Pre-wired units like the Evemodel signals simply require connecting to your power supply, making them ideal for beginners. Automotive-style beacons with magnetic bases require no permanent installation but may need plug modification for layout power connection. Hardwired installations require soldering skills and comfort with electrical work, particularly when working with the tiny wires found in scale-specific signals.
Consider your experience level and available tools when selecting beacons. Magnetic mount units offer flexibility for testing different positions before permanent installation. Screw-mounted beacons provide more security for permanent layouts but require drilling and mounting hardware. Pre-wired products minimize soldering but may still require wire routing and concealment work. Always plan your installation before starting, identifying power source locations and wire routing paths.
Prototypical Accuracy and Era Modeling
Prototypical accuracy considerations vary depending on your modeling focus and era. Specific railroad modeling requires research into appropriate beacon types used by your prototype railroad. Different eras favored different beacon styles, with the 1970s-1980s being peak years for rotating beacons on locomotives and buildings. Earlier eras used simpler warning lights, while modern railroads have largely adopted strobe technology.
Color selection impacts prototypical accuracy. Amber warning lights are most common for industrial and maintenance facility applications. Red beacons typically indicate emergency or restricted areas. Clear beacons were used for specific applications but are less common. Color also affects visibility under different layout lighting conditions, with amber providing good contrast while red creates dramatic nighttime effects.
